Uncovered non-performing loans as a share of bank equity reached -5.76% in June 2019 in Dominican Republic, according to the National Central Bank. This is 3.95% more than in the previous month.
Historically, uncovered non-performing loans as a share of bank equity in Dominican Republic reached an all time high of 0.704% in November 2012 and an all time low of -8.83% in December 2014.
Dominican Republic has been ranked 29th within the group of 30 countries we follow in terms of uncovered non-performing loans as a share of bank equity.
